How much do it software develop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for it software developer in Lafayette, LA is $52.91,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$39.71 and $65.43 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ges IT software developers face when working on large-scale projects?

IT Software Developers working on large-scale projects often encounter challenges such as coordinating with cross-functional teams, managing complex codebases, and ensuring consistent documentation. Effective communication is crucial, as developers must align their work with project managers, QA testers, and sometimes clients. Additionally, adapting to rapidly changing requirements and integrating new technologies can be demanding, but also provide valuable learning opportunities. Staying organized and proactive in problem-solving can help overcome these hurdles and contribute to project success.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an IT software developer?

To thrive as an IT Software Developer, you need strong programming skills, problem-solving abilities, and a solid understanding of computer science principles, usually demonstrated by a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with software development tools, version control systems like Git, and certifications such as Microsoft Certified: Azure Developer Associate are often required. Outstanding developers also possess strong teamwork, adaptability, and communication skills to effectively collaborate and deliver solutions. These skills and qualities are crucial for creating reliable, scalable applications and driving successful project outcomes in dynamic tech environments.

What does an IT software developer do?

An IT Software Developer is responsible for designing, coding, testing, and maintaining software applications that help organizations operate more efficiently. They work with various programming languages and development tools to build software solutions tailored to users’ needs. Developers often collaborate with other IT professionals, such as analysts and testers, to ensure the software meets functional requirements and is free of defects. Their work can range from creating desktop and mobile applications to developing large-scale enterprise systems.

Job description

Description
With constant innovation, cutting-edge technology, and fast-paced development, we're looking for talented professionals to join our Information Technology team to help us continue delivering an unparalleled customer experience. The Software Development team creates software and technical systems throughout the development lifecycle, including requirement gathering, design, coding, testing, deployment, and demonstration, while maintaining project repositories and documentation. They ensure quality by adhering to standards and engaging with internal users.
The Software Developer will spearhead the development of our CounterSketch product, enhance our systems that support it, and contribute to the ecosystem that makes CounterSketch a powerful tool for jewelers everywhere. Be part of a dynamic team that is driving change and setting new standards in the jewelry sector. If you're eager to make a tangible impact and advance your career in a vibrant, innovative environment - apply today and join us on this exciting journey!
Key Responsibilities:
  • Participate in all phases of software development with a focus on creating, supporting, and improving the front end of flagship software applications and other critical systems.
  • Collaborate with the Software CAD/GEO, Software UI Design, and Software QA teams to discuss, research, and implement fixes, features, and UI/UX improvements to applications.
  • Articulate workflows, bug fixes, and other improvements with demonstrations or associated documentation.
  • Show an affinity for creating and improving software and be willing to collaborate with other developers and supporting team members on implementation strategies.
  • Communicate daily progress and interact with other areas of the business.
  • Have ownership over CounterSketch and all systems that support the infrastructure of the product.

Basic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ree from a four-year college; or two to five years related experience and/or training; or an equ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Proficiency in an object-related programming language, including C# or Java.
  • Familiar or proficient with front-end frameworks, such as WPF or MAUI/Blazor.
  • Effective communication skills for conveying technical concepts to potentially non-technical stakeholders.
  • Comfortable in a collaborative, team-focused environment.

Preferred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, Computer Engineering, or a related field.
  • 5+ years of UX-related experience.
  • Proficiency in WPF and MAUI/Blazor.
  • Strong communication abilities, excelling within collaborative settings, and capable of leading intricate technical dialogues.
